Replacement-Doors-300x200.jpgUPVC Door Handles Replacement Guide

Once you have the correct measurements, replacing your upvc door handles is a straightforward DIY project. These measurements include the distance between the backplate's fixing centres (sometimes referred to as PZ) and the centre of the key hole.

The most common kind of uPVC door handle comes with two levers inline, one internal and one external that is connected via a spindle. They are used to operate the multi-point lock which is used in uPVC, aluminium and some wooden doors.

A damaged uPVC door handle could be more than just an inconvenience. It could also leave your home vulnerable to intruders who could be able to break the lock and escape into your property. It's important to take action when you notice your uPVC handles are breaking down.

Fortunately, it is an easy task to replace your uPVC door handle repair plate handles. You'll need just a few tools and few precise measurements. In most cases you can simply put in your new uPVC handle and you're good to go. However, it's always best to look for the best quality locks and handles that meet the highest security standards.

You can pick from a range of uPVC handles. They include lever/lever, pad handles, offset and snib. Lever/lever handles, made up of two inline handles that can be moved, are extremely popular with homeowners. Pad uPVC handles are smaller in size, and typically feature an offset design that allows you to keep the outside of your property secure after entry.

A uPVC offset handle consists of two pads, one fixed and the second one movable. This type handle is typically used on sliding patio doors. Snib handles look similar to offset handles, but they can also be utilized on uPVC French doors.

Measurement and Fitting

A uPVC door handle is equipped with two levers, one on each side of the lock mechanism permitting easy operation both inside and out. Handles are an essential component of the security system on the door. They offer an ergonomic grip, and they function without effort. With the right uPVC handles, you'll be able to ensure your door is secure and look great at the same.

Selecting the right uPVC handle can be challenging and confusing because there are many different sizes, shapes and designs available. There are three main measurements to be considered when choosing a replacement option for your uPVC doors. These are the backplate fixing centres key hole, lever and lever dimensions, and the spindle's diameter. Incorporating these elements will ensure that the new handle is perfectly matched to your uPVC doors and ensures an ideal fit.

It's simple to measure these points but you need to be as accurate as you can. You might end having a handle that doesn't fit correctly and can cause problems when opening your uPVC doors. The most important measurement is the top screw that is on the backplate's fixing centre, often referred to as the PZ size. It measures from the pivot point of the keyhole or handle lever to the centre of the screw. It is typically 92mm, but it can vary.

You should also check that your uPVC door handles have the correct number of keyspindles to operate your multi-point locking system. Ideally, they should be the same as the number of keys that you use to lock and unlock your uPVC doors. Some older doors have a single spindle that locks the lock. More modern doors have two spindles that allow independent operation both inside and outside.

It is not advisable to have a sliding uPVC handle as it can put the tension on the locking mechanism. This could lead to broken parts. To avoid this, search for a set of uPVC door handles that have built-in spring cassettes. These aren't just aesthetically pleasing but they reduce the pressure that operates on the door locking mechanism, and could increase its lifespan.

Broken Spring Cassettes

A problem with the tubular latch can cause a stiff door handle. It's usually a simple fix that can be achieved by repositioning the handle's fixing plates inside the handle. Open the door and make sure there are no obvious obstructions, such as loose screws or signs that internal parts are protruding through the latch plate. If this isn't the situation, it's likely to be one of the spring cassettes inside your uPVC handle that may need to be relocated.

A floppy uPVC door handle could be the result of thermal contraction but is usually an indication that the gearbox inside has broken. This isn't a problem that you can fix at home, but it will require the help of an expert locksmith.

It is crucial to select a genuine replacement gearbox for your uPVC doors. This will ensure that everything is installed correctly. If you use a less expensive aftermarket part, it may lead to issues such as a defective multipoint lock or less security for your property.

You can also replace the whole uPVC handle and lock mechanism. This will not only solve the sagging issue, but will also ensure that the handle is fully functional and secure. The process of changing a uPVC door handle is relatively simple and requires only basic tools. You'll first have to remove the current handle. This can be accomplished by removing the screws which keep it in place with the screwdriver. Once the screws are removed, you can take the handle away from the door.

The next step is to measure the dimensions of the door handle. You'll need to find the centre of the fixing holes on the backplate. This is called PZ measurement, and determines the spindle size of the handle. Once you know this information, you'll be able to buy an alternative door handle that is of the correct size.
